What happens if my dog accidentally eats one?
Xylitol is highly toxic to dogs, so any Zollipops that fall on the floor should be picked up right away. The product should always be stored out of reach of pets for this reason.

Is this candy compatible with people who avoid artificial sweeteners?
Zollipops use only xylitol and erythritol, which are sugar alcohols rather than artificial sweeteners like aspartame or sucralose, so they tend to be accepted by shoppers who try to avoid synthetic sweeteners.
